Nettet6. The 143 people exonerated in 2024 spent a record 1908 years in prison. (Source: Death Penalty Org) Over half of them (76) had been convicted of homicide. NettetThe FBI’s Uniform Crime Reporting (UCR) Program defines murder and nonnegligent manslaughter as the willful (nonnegligent) killing of one human being by another. The classification of this offense is based solely on police investigation as opposed to the determination of a court, medical examiner, coroner, jury, or other judicial body. Nettet1. feb. 2024 · The New York Daily News tells us that “In August 1966, Kenneth McDuff was 19 and on parole when he decided, for fun, to murder three Texas teenagers, a girl and two boys.”. He was sentenced to death but this was reduced to life in 1972 when the U.S. Supreme Court struck down capital punishment.
